Question
What information do you get from the equation H2+ Cl2 → 2HCl ?
Advertisements
Solution
(a)Hydrogen and chlorine molecules are the reactants.
(b)They are in gaseous form.
(c)The product is hydrogen chloride gas.
(d)Two molecules of hydrogen chloride are formed.
